## Deployment: Zero-downtime migrations

Ledgerfox applies schema changes in expand-contract phases. Deploy the expand migration, ship code that writes to both shapes, backfill via the Quarrow worker, then contract once the old readers are gone. Never combine expand and contract in one release. The migration runner reads the settings shown below.

config for kadug-yahop:
quenwyn:
  pin: 2459
  metrics_host: metrics.quenwyn.lumicsys.internal
  tenant: julax
  seal: seal_0d5ead96

Ticket #4 — Key cabinet, pool cars, Dunmere Court site

Facilities desk: the pool car key cabinet in the ground-floor corridor has a sticking latch; please inspect and lubricate this week. In the meantime, confirm the key log matches the fobs present at the start of each shift and report any discrepancy to the fleet coordinator at Sarrow Logistics. Do not leave the cabinet ajar while working on it. For access during the repair, use the staff pass code below.

badge for tajeg-kagap: bdg-EWZTJN-83588199

Finance Review Summary — Corvane Product Line Pricing

Prepared for sales leads.

Our review of the Corvane line shows current list prices sit roughly 8% below comparable offerings, while gross margin has slipped to 31% due to component cost inflation. We recommend a staged increase: 4% at the next catalog refresh, with a further 3% contingent on renewal rates holding. Discount authority should be tightened to 10% without director approval. Volume customers will receive advance notice. The rationale tied to our broader plans is noted below.

board note of tahog-yagef: Headcount on the Ralael team goes from 9 to 80 by the end of April. Gross margin on Ralael came in at 15 percent against a plan of 5 percent.